Jag hade nyligen chansen att besöka Tacy’s, en underjordisk taco-bar belägen i en källare under restaurangen “Symbiosis”. Lokalen är otroligt cool och bidrar till en unik atmosfär, de känns lite som att man är i Mexico på något lokalt hak. Tacy’s är endast drop-in, vilket innebär att det kan vara svårt att få bord, men vi hade turen att knipa ett. Först ut testade jag deras “Special of the Week”, som bestod av en mjuk majs-tortilla fylld med svensk grishuvud, salsa de árbol, lök, koriander, lime och friterat grishuvud. Ärligt talat var jag lite tveksam när jag läste ingredienserna, men jag är verkligen glad att jag vågade prova. Rätten var saftig, smakrik och helt klart en överraskning på ett positivt sätt. Jag ger den en stark 8/10. Jag provade även “Taco de Suadero”, som innehöll svensk brisket tillagad i talg, salsa macha (gjord på jordnötter, pumpafrön, chili och vitlök), lök, koriander och lime. Den va väldigt god och saftig, och salsa var riktigt god med lite sting i. Den får 7/10 För att dela på tog vi också en portion nachos med guacamole. De var väldigt goda, men förbered dig på att de har en rejäl hetta. Sammanfattningsvis levererade Tacy’s en smakupplevelse som både överraskade och imponerade. Om du är sugen på tacos med en twist och inte har något emot lite väntetid för ett bord, är det här ett ställe du definitivt bör besöka. Hela besöket ger jag 8/10 och Rekomenderar starkt!
